4 to 26 February
‘The Exuberance of Nature’ is a new exhibition in the Link Gallery at Jersey Museum featuring painting and etchings by local artist Tim Le Breuilly, who is co-founder of the Luddite Press, an independent community printmaking workshop at Grève de Lecq Barracks.
Tim draws upon the writings of Irish poet Patrick Kavanagh (1904-67) to explain the nature of his own engagement with the natural world:
“To know fully even one field or land is a lifetime’s experience. In the world of poetic experience, it is depth that counts, not width. A gap in a hedge, a smooth rock surfacing a narrow lane, a view of a woody meadow, the stream at the junction of four small fields – these are as much as a man can fully experience.”
Tim adds that, ‘one can find the patterns of nature overwhelming as an artist; how does one interpret and represent the constantly shifting ebb and flow of light, colour and ephemeral mist? These paintings and prints reflect direct personal observation of nature whether through study, dog walking, memory or gardening.’
